As of 1999, the world's largest known naturally occurring crystal is a crystal of beryl from Malakialina, Madagascar, 18 m (59 ft) long and 3.5 m (11 ft) in diameter, and weighing 380,000 kg (840,000 lb). [12] Some crystals have formed by magmatic and metamorphic processes, giving origin to large masses of crystalline rock.

Crystallization is the process by which solids form, where the atoms or molecules are highly organized into a structure known as a crystal.Some ways by which crystals form are precipitating from a solution, freezing, or more rarely deposition directly from a gas.

Crystal formation requires two steps: nucleation and growth. [3] Nucleation is the initiation step for crystallization. [3] At the nucleation phase, protein molecules in solution come together as aggregates to form a stable solid nucleus.
